Plant overview
For midground and background planting, Echinodorus 'Hot Pepper' grows as a rosette plant. Its profile combines easy care, medium light, recommended CO₂.
Echinodorus 'Hot Pepper' suits water with temperature 20–28 °C, pH 5–7, KH 0–21 °dKH, CO₂ 1–4 mg/L.
